Create utils/a2a_protocol.py:
"""A2A Protocol Implementation for Agent Communication"""
import uuid
import time
from typing import Any, Dict, Optional
from dataclasses import dataclass
from datetime import datetime
@dataclass
class A2AMessage:
"""A2A Protocol Message Structure"""
protocol_version: str = "1.0"
message_id: str = ""
sender_id: str = ""
sender_type: str = ""
recipient_id: str = ""
message_type: str = "request" # request, response, broadcast, notification
timestamp: float = 0.0
payload: Dict[str, Any] = None
conversation_id: str = ""
def __post_init__(self):
if not self.message_id:
self.message_id = f"msg_{uuid.uuid4().hex[:12]}"
if not self.timestamp:
self.timestamp = time.time()
if self.payload is None:
self.payload = {}
def to_dict(self) -> dict:
"""Convert to dictionary for JSON serialization"""
return {
"protocol_version": self.protocol_version,
"message_id": self.message_id,
"sender": {
"agent_id": self.sender_id,
"agent_type": self.sender_type
},
"recipient": {
"agent_id": self.recipient_id
},
"message_type": self.message_type,
"timestamp": self.timestamp,
"payload": {
"data": self.payload.get("data", {}),
"metadata": {
"conversation_id": self.conversation_id,
"timestamp": datetime.utcnow().isoformat()
}
}
}
class A2AProtocol:
"""A2A Protocol Handler"""
def __init__(self):
self.message_history = []
async def send_message(
self,
sender_id: str,
sender_type: str,
recipient_id: str,
data: Dict[str, Any],
conversation_id: str,
message_type: str = "request"
) -> A2AMessage:
"""Send an A2A message"""
message = A2AMessage(
sender_id=sender_id,
sender_type=sender_type,
recipient_id=recipient_id,
message_type=message_type,
payload={"data": data},
conversation_id=conversation_id
)
# Log message
self.message_history.append(message)
return message
async def broadcast_message(
self,
sender_id: str,
sender_type: str,
data: Dict[str, Any],
conversation_id: str
) -> A2AMessage:
"""Broadcast message to all agents"""
return await self.send_message(
sender_id=sender_id,
sender_type=sender_type,
recipient_id="all_agents",
data=data,
conversation_id=conversation_id,
message_type="broadcast"
)
def get_message_history(self, conversation_id: Optional[str] = None) -> list:
"""Get message history for a conversation"""
if conversation_id:
return [
msg for msg in self.message_history
if msg.conversation_id == conversation_id
]
return self.message_history
# Global A2A protocol instance
a2a_protocol = A2AProtocol()Test the module:

Create orchestrator.py:
"""Multi-Agent Orchestrator with 3-Loop Analysis"""
import asyncio
import uuid
from typing import Dict, Any
from datetime import datetime
from agents.scanner_agent import scan_repository
from agents.code_analyzer_agent import code_analyzer
from agents.pr_analyzer_agent import pr_analyzer
from agents.issue_analyzer_agent import issue_analyzer
from agents.dependency_analyzer_agent import dependency_analyzer
from agents.problem_creator_agent import problem_creator
from agents.qa_validator_agent import qa_validator
from utils.a2a_protocol import a2a_protocol
from utils.monitoring import AgentLogger, PerformanceMonitor
class MultiAgentOrchestrator:
"""Orchestrates the multi-agent assessment generation pipeline"""
def __init__(self):
self.logger = AgentLogger("orchestrator")
self.performance = PerformanceMonitor()
self.conversation_id = None
async def generate_assessment(
self,
github_repo_url: str,
difficulty: str = "medium",
problem_type: str = "feature",
focus_area: str = None
) -> Dict[str, Any]:
"""Generate a complete assessment using multi-agent collaboration"""
# Initialize
self.conversation_id = f"conv_{uuid.uuid4().hex[:12]}"
self.logger.info(f"🚀 Starting assessment generation")
self.logger.info(f"📝 Conversation ID: {self.conversation_id}")
self.logger.info(f"🔗 Repository: {github_repo_url}")
self.performance.start_timer("total")
try:
# Step 1: Scan Repository
repo_data = await self._step1_scan_repository(github_repo_url)
# Step 2-5: Multi-Agent Analysis (3 loops)
analysis_report = await self._step2_multi_agent_analysis(repo_data)
# Step 6: Create Problem
problem = await self._step3_create_problem(
analysis_report, difficulty, problem_type, focus_area
)
# Step 7: Validate & Improve
validated_problem = await self._step4_validate_problem(
problem, analysis_report
)
self.performance.end_timer("total")
# Prepare final output
result = {
"success": True,
"assessment": validated_problem,
"metadata": {
"conversation_id": self.conversation_id,
"repository": github_repo_url,
"difficulty": difficulty,
"problem_type": problem_type,
"generated_at": datetime.utcnow().isoformat(),
"processing_time": self.performance.get_duration("total"),
"agents_involved": 7,
"a2a_messages": len(a2a_protocol.message_history)
}
}
self.logger.info(f"✅ Assessment generation complete!")
self.logger.info(f"⏱️ Total time: {result['metadata']['processing_time']:.2f}s")
return result
except Exception as e:
self.logger.error(f"❌ Assessment generation failed: {str(e)}")
self.performance.end_timer("total")
return {
"success": False,
"error": str(e),
"metadata": {
"conversation_id": self.conversation_id,
"processing_time": self.performance.get_duration("total")
}
}
async def _step1_scan_repository(self, repo_url: str) -> Dict[str, Any]:
"""Step 1: Scan GitHub repository"""
self.logger.info("\n" + "="*60)
self.logger.info("🔍 STEP 1: Scanning GitHub Repository")
self.logger.info("="*60)
self.performance.start_timer("scanner")
repo_data = await scan_repository(repo_url)
await a2a_protocol.send_message(
sender_id="github_scanner",
sender_type="fetcher",
recipient_id="orchestrator",
data=repo_data,
conversation_id=self.conversation_id
)
self.performance.end_timer("scanner")
self.logger.info(f"✅ Scanner complete ({self.performance.get_duration('scanner'):.2f}s)")
return repo_data
async def _step2_multi_agent_analysis(
self,
repo_data: Dict[str, Any]
) -> Dict[str, Any]:
"""Step 2-5: Multi-agent analysis with 3 loops"""
self.logger.info("\n" + "="*60)
self.logger.info("🔄 STEP 2-5: Multi-Agent Analysis (3 Loops)")
self.logger.info("="*60)
self.performance.start_timer("analysis")
analysis_results = {}
# 3 Loop Iterations
for iteration in range(1, 4):
self.logger.info(f"\n--- Loop {iteration}/3 ---")
# Run analyzers in parallel
tasks = [
code_analyzer.analyze(repo_data),
pr_analyzer.analyze(repo_data),
issue_analyzer.analyze(repo_data),
dependency_analyzer.analyze(repo_data)
]
results = await asyncio.gather(*tasks)
# Store results
analysis_results[f"iteration_{iteration}"] = {
"code": results[0],
"pr": results[1],
"issue": results[2],
"dependency": results[3]
}
# Broadcast results via A2A
if iteration < 3:
await a2a_protocol.broadcast_message(
sender_id="orchestrator",
sender_type="coordinator",
data=analysis_results[f"iteration_{iteration}"],
conversation_id=self.conversation_id
)
self.logger.info(f"📤 Iteration {iteration} results broadcast to all agents")
# Synthesize final report
final_report = self._synthesize_report(analysis_results)
self.performance.end_timer("analysis")
self.logger.info(f"✅ Analysis complete ({self.performance.get_duration('analysis'):.2f}s)")
return final_report
def _synthesize_report(self, analysis_results: Dict[str, Any]) -> Dict[str, Any]:
"""Synthesize all analysis iterations into final report"""
final_iteration = analysis_results["iteration_3"]
return {
"repository_profile": {
"complexity": final_iteration["code"].get("architecture", {}).get("complexity", "medium"),
"tech_stack": final_iteration["dependency"].get("tech_stack", {})
},
"opportunities": final_iteration["code"].get("opportunities", []),
"pr_insights": final_iteration["pr"].get("insights", {}),
"issue_insights": final_iteration["issue"].get("top_issues", []),
"all_iterations": analysis_results
}
async def _step3_create_problem(
self,
analysis_report: Dict[str, Any],
difficulty: str,
problem_type: str,
focus_area: str = None
) -> Dict[str, Any]:
"""Step 6: Create problem"""
self.logger.info("\n" + "="*60)
self.logger.info("📝 STEP 6: Creating Coding Problem")
self.logger.info("="*60)
self.performance.start_timer("problem_creation")
problem = await problem_creator.create_problem(
repository_report=analysis_report,
difficulty=difficulty,
problem_type=problem_type
)
await a2a_protocol.send_message(
sender_id="problem_creator",
sender_type="creator",
recipient_id="qa_validator",
data=problem,
conversation_id=self.conversation_id
)
self.performance.end_timer("problem_creation")
self.logger.info(f"✅ Problem created ({self.performance.get_duration('problem_creation'):.2f}s)")
return problem
async def _step4_validate_problem(
self,
problem: Dict[str, Any],
analysis_report: Dict[str, Any]
) -> Dict[str, Any]:
"""Step 7: Validate and improve problem"""
self.logger.info("\n" + "="*60)
self.logger.info("✅ STEP 7: Quality Validation")
self.logger.info("="*60)
self.performance.start_timer("validation")
approved, validation_result = await qa_validator.validate_problem(
problem=problem,
repository_report=analysis_report
)
# Improvement loop (max 2 iterations)
iteration = 0
while not approved and iteration < 2:
iteration += 1
self.logger.info(f"🔄 Improvement iteration {iteration}/2")
improved_problem = await problem_creator.create_problem(
repository_report=analysis_report,
difficulty=problem["difficulty"],
problem_type=problem["type"]
)
approved, validation_result = await qa_validator.validate_problem(
problem=improved_problem,
repository_report=analysis_report
)
problem = improved_problem
self.performance.end_timer("validation")
self.logger.info(f"✅ Validation complete ({self.performance.get_duration('validation'):.2f}s)")
self.logger.info(f"📊 Quality Score: {validation_result['overall_score']}/100")
# Combine problem with validation results
final_assessment = {
**problem,
"validation": validation_result,
"approved": approved
}
return final_assessment
# CLI for testing
async def main():
orchestrator = MultiAgentOrchestrator()
result = await orchestrator.generate_assessment(
github_repo_url="https://github.com/vercel/next.js",
difficulty="medium",
problem_type="feature"
)
print("\n" + "="*60)
print("FINAL RESULT:")
print("="*60)
print(f"Success: {result['success']}")
print(f"Processing Time: {result['metadata']['processing_time']:.2f}s")
print(f"A2A Messages: {result['metadata']['a2a_messages']}")
if result['success']:
print(f"\nAssessment Title: {result['assessment']['title']}")
print(f"Quality Score: {result['assessment']['validation']['overall_score']}/100")
if __name__ == "__main__":
asyncio.run(main())Test:
python orchestrator.pyTime: 30 minutes
